This community is best suited for families seeking a solid short?term rehab pathway where skilled therapy and a recent renovation can support meaningful recovery. It works particularly well for residents who enter with a clear rehab goal, respond to hands?on PT/OT, and benefit from a front?line staff that is described as friendly and attentive on most days. The facility's upgraded common spaces and patient rooms can make the stay more comfortable and navigable, which in turn supports motivation and participation in therapy. Those who prioritize a bright, clean environment and direct access to rehabilitative services will find Troy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center meets those expectations.
However, families should explicitly consider alternatives if long?term custodial care or consistent, around?the?clock attention is the core need. A substantial share of reviews raise concerns about ongoing day?to?day care quality, night?shift responsiveness, and the reliability of medication administration. The contrasts between rehab success stories and long?term care complaints are stark: in some cases, the rehab experience shines, while the long?term floors reveal recurring gaps in staffing, communication, and basic daily care. For seniors who require steady, predictable care 24/7 or a specialized memory?care program, more consistent providers may be a safer match.
The strongest positives center on rehabilitation outcomes and the people delivering care. Several residents and families consistently praise the therapy team for helping patients regain mobility and independence, with physical therapy and nursing staff at the forefront of those wins. The remodeled environment, including well?kept therapy spaces and clean public areas, reinforces a sense of dignity and progress. When staff members on the front lines are described as helpful, courteous, and proactive, recovery can feel within reach and the facility's overall atmosphere becomes a driver of motivation.
Yet the main drawbacks cannot be dismissed. Repeated accounts document significant safety and quality issues, especially on the long?term/extended?stay side: delayed or missed medications, slow responses to call lights, and a perception that nighttime staffing is insufficient. There are persistent reports of poor maintenance in some rooms, odors, and outdated spaces that contrast with the rehab wings, suggesting uneven care quality across the campus. Personal items sometimes go missing, and complaints about communication breakdowns between administration, nursing, and families recur. These patterns undermine trust and can derail otherwise solid rehab progress when not promptly addressed.
Given the mixed picture, Troy Rehab is most appropriate for families prioritizing short?term, high?quality rehab with access to modernized spaces and a generally responsive therapy and nursing team. For anyone evaluating long?term care, memory?care needs, or a facility with consistently strong day?to?day operations, alternatives deserve serious consideration. Pros offset cons when the focus remains tightly on a defined rehab itinerary, when a resident's care team communicates clearly, and when night coverage and med management can be verified as reliable. In contrast, the potential for declines in daily care quality and staffing instability makes long?term residence there a high?risk choice for the vulnerable.
Practical next steps for families: tour the rehab and long?term floors separately, and insist on speaking with therapists and direct caregivers about typical day timelines, med pass schedules, and response times. Request concrete examples of discharge planning and post?acute support, and ask for references from families currently navigating long?term care versus short?term rehab. Examine the specific unit's staffing ratios, recent state inspections, and the facility's process for item accountability and housekeeping. If choosing Troy Rehab, pair the decision with a plan for frequent family involvement and a clear escalation path for any red flags - because when the rehab core is strong and the care team is aligned, recovery can flourish; when it is not, the concerns above quickly reassert themselves.
Troy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center, located in the heart of Troy, OH, offers a nurturing and vibrant assisted living community designed to enhance the quality of life for its residents. With a wide array of amenities and care services, it provides a comfortable and supportive environment ideal for those seeking assistance with daily activities while enjoying an active lifestyle.
Residents can take advantage of a variety of on-site amenities such as a beauty salon, fitness room, gaming room, small library, and outdoor spaces that encourage relaxation and social interaction. The center features fully furnished living accommodations equipped with private bathrooms and kitchenettes, ensuring both privacy and convenience. Dining is elevated at Troy Rehabilitation with restaurant-style service that caters to special dietary restrictions, allowing residents to enjoy nutritious meals in a warm atmosphere.
Care services are comprehensive, including 24-hour supervision, medication management, and personalized assistance with activities of daily living such as bathing and dressing. The facility also emphasizes mental wellness with dedicated programs that cater to the emotional needs of residents.
For social engagement, Troy Rehabilitation organizes various activities including planned day trips, fitness programs, resident-led initiatives, and scheduled daily events that foster community spirit. Residents can enjoy easy access to local conveniences with four cafes nearby, three parks for leisurely strolls or outdoor activities, multiple pharmacies for health needs, numerous physicians for consultations, diverse dining options at 15 restaurants close by, places of worship for spiritual needs, and three hospitals assuring medical care.
With dedicated transportation arrangements facilitating doctor?s appointments and leisure outings alike?Troy Rehabilitation & Healthcare Center not only prioritizes healthcare but also emphasizes overall well-being within a welcoming community setting.
